DUMBARTON hope their long wait for a game will end on Saturday – but if it does, they will have it tough.
League leaders Cowdenbeath are visitors to the Rock, looking to make it three wins out of three against Sons this season.
And to make things that bit more difficult, the Blue Brazil have already returned to action after the big freeze.
They drew 2-2 away to local rivals East Fife on Saturday to go three points clear of second-placed Stirling Albion.
Cowden were 3-0 winners at the Rock in the first meeting of the sides in September, while they also triumphed 2-1 at Central Park two months later.
They will be looking for a third victory to continue exacting revenge on Sons for overtaking them in the title race last season.
Kick-off will be at the usual 3pm, with the supporters' bar open at 12.30pm for season ticket holders and 1.15pm for non-holders.
Sons' four postponed fixtures, at home to Alloa and Stenhousemuir and away to Clyde and Brechin, have still to be re-scheduled.
